Abstract

A polarization-selectively blazed, diffractive optical element including multiple contiguous blaze structures extending along a given geometrical path. Each structure has a width perpendicular to direction of extension greater than the Wavelength of the electromagnetic radiation for which the element is designed. Each blaze structure multiple individual substructures arranged next to each other in the direction of extension according to a predetermined period. The substructures providing the blaze effect have the shape, when viewed from above, of a closed geometrical surface whose dimension parallel to the direction of extension varies perpendicular to the direction of extension, but is always smaller than the wavelength of the electromagnetic radiation, and whose maximum dimension perpendicular to the direction of extension is greater than the wavelength of the electromagnetic radiation. The filling ratio of the individual substructures in the direction of extension relative to the period is selected such that, as a function of the position perpendicular to the direction of extension, the blaze effect is optimized for one polarization condition.
